As you embark on this journey, it’s poignant to note that places like the Château de Chambord in France and the quaint villages of Alsace provide a tangible link to the fantastical world of Belle and her Beast. These locations are not mere backdrops; they are integral to the storytelling, echoing themes of transformation and beauty found within the film. The stunning architecture and breathtaking scenery resonate deeply with the viewers’ imaginations, bringing their own sense of nostalgia and wonder.

Each of these architectural elements contributes significantly to the film’s charm. The castle stands as a hallmark of both grandeur and despair, embodying the juxtaposition of the Beast’s cursed existence and his hidden nobility. In contrast, the village mirrors Belle’s desire for adventure and a life beyond the ordinary, ultimately serving as the perfect foil to the enchanting yet isolated world of the castle.
